Former Waianae resident helps Oregon St. batter Hilo

Advertiser Staff

Former Wai'anae resident Koa Kahalehoe was one of three players to drive in three runs for Oregon State in its 17-4 nonconference win against Hawai'i-Hilo in the first game of a doubleheader Friday at Wong Stadium in Hilo.

Kahalehoe, whose family moved to Las Vegas after his freshman year, had a two-run double in a six-run third inning for the defending national champion Beavers (2-0) in the scheduled seven-inning game. Darwin Barney and John Wallace also had three RBIs each for OSU.

A.J. Satele batted 3 for 3 with a solo home run for the Vulcans (0-2).

Joe Peterson (1-0-) pitched five innings for the Beavers, allowing six hits and an unearned run. Vulcans' starter Clayton Uyechi (0-1) was charged with eight runs, six hit and five walks in 2 2/3 innings.
